Dale Spence To Ontario | Standardbred Canada


Having just completed his second winter as part of Dr. Ian Moore s southern operation, Dale Spence has opted to forgo a return to his Maritime base of operations in favour of plying his trade on the Ontario harness racing circuit, once it resumes both to assist Moore and to build upon his almost 500 driving wins to date.
Spence, who, along with his fiancée, MacKenzie MacInnis, departed Prince Edward Island for Florida in the winter of 2020 to work with Moore, primarily in preparing two-year-olds for the races. He returned to P.E.I. in May and drove 46 winners 12 of them in stakes in an abbreviated season. Given the uncertainty of harness racing in Canada at the time, and despite mixed reviews of how government officials in the United States are handling pandemic mitigation, Spence and MacInnis reached out to Moore last fall about the possibility of re-upping with him for another winter stint in the Sunshine State. ....

Century Farroh, Lawless Shadow To Ohio | Standardbred Canada


As a number of Canadian-based horses and participants are making plans to race in various stateside jurisdictions, two O Brien Award winners that were slated to return to Canada after training down in Florida will be heading north but not back home to Canada just yet.
Dr. Ian Moore told
Trot Insider that 2020 Somebeachsomewhere Horse of the Year Century Farroh and 2020 Two-Year-Old of the Year Lawless Shadow will be headed to Ohio after logging their final prep miles against each other on Friday (April 23) at the Southern Oaks Training Center. Century Farroh (Dale Spence) cut fractions of :27.1, :54.3 and 1:22.3 with Lawless Shadow right on his helmet. Lawless Shadow paced home with a :28.1 final quarter to comfortably pace by his accomplished stablemate and trip the timer in a sharp lifetime best 1:51 one of the fastest miles in the history of Southern Oaks. Moore was very pleased with Lawless Shadow while not being concerned that Century Farroh was bested: ....

$335K Mandatory Hi-5 Payout At Mohawk | Standardbred Canada


The Jackpot Hi-5 carryover sits at $335,940.32 heading into the mandatory payout.
An overflow field of 11 overnight pacers will clash in the Jackpot Hi-5 race, which is set as race 11 (post time approximately 11:10 p.m.) The field for the non-winners of $5,200 last five or $10,000 last 10 starts event is a collection of the “weekly warriors” that can be seen regularly at the Campbellville, Ont., oval.
Eight-year-old Rockin In Heaven has been installed as the 3-1 morning line choice in the $18,000 race. The Teesha Symes trainee is nearing $1 million in career earnings and comes in off a narrow defeat. J Harris will drive. ....
